That's the intent of the last sentence of the tag description:

windlord:~> lintian-info -t outdated-autotools-helper-file
N: outdated-autotools-helper-file
N:
N:   The referenced file has a time stamp older than June of 2006 and the
N:   package does not build-depend on autotools-dev or automake and
N:   therefore apparently does not update it. This usually means that the
N:   source package will not build correctly on AVR32, for which a Debian
N:   port is currently in progress, and may not support other newer
N:   architectures.
N:   
N:   Read /usr/share/doc/autotools-dev/README.Debian.gz (from the
N:   autotools-dev package) for information on how to fix this problem.
N:   cdbs will automatically update these files if autotools-dev is
N:   installed during build, but the build dependency on autotools-dev is
N:   still necessary.
N:   
N:   Severity: normal, Certainty: possible
